The 10th HVAC& Sanitary Congress and Exhibition (TESKON 2011) April 13-16, 2011 Tepekule Convention Center - Izmir INVITATION The 10th "HVAC & Sanitary Congress and Exhibition (TESKON 2011) " will be held in April 13-16, 2011 in Izmir-Turkey. "Tepekule" which is the Convention Center owned by the Chamber of Mechanical Engineers-Izmir Branch will host the Congress. The biennial "HVAC & Sanitary Congresses" have been a key event for the HVAC & Sanitary sector, scientists, engineers, architects, national and local utilities and policy makers since 1993 with an increasing interest. The theme of the 10th Congress is "Energy: Less than yesterday". TESKON 2011 will provide a platform for the exchange of scientific knowledge and technical solutions through the seminars, symposia and courses. The Organizing Committee and sub-committees are working on technical program which includes symposia, seminars, technical courses, panel discussion, technical sessions, social and cultural events, field trips. The Congress will also offer an opportunity to show, promote and distribute the latest and innovative products and services through its Exhibition. HVAC & Sanitary Congress and TESKON+SODEX Exhibition APRIL 13-16 2011, MMO TEPEKULE CONGRESS AND EXHIBITION CENTRE – İZMİR http://teskon.mmo.org.tr teskon@mmo.org.tr FOREWORD Initially, the National HVAC Engineering Congress was organized by TMMOB Chamber of Mechanical Engineers 18 years ago in Balçova Termal Facilities- İzmir between April 15 and 17, 1993. The fire that started with this meeting has expanded in many areas of the HVAC engineering. Such expansion has converted into associations, foundations, symposiums, seminars, books, magazines, training courses, exhibitions, true friendships. ENERGY: LESS THAN YESTERDAY The theme is ENERGY: LESS THAN YESTERDAY and goal of Teskon 2011 is to discuss all kinds of developments in all fields of HVAC Engineering ranging from its theory to its application and its education under the pressure of depleting primary energy sources and global warming. The main goal of engineering is to increase the life quality of people starting with the lowest level of hierarchy of needs in each process at all times. Engineers produce tools and equipment by using energy and materials and provide them to people in order to serve this main goal. In this sense, it can be observed that the societies in which people use different amounts of energy and materials have reached different levels of living. One can observe that some of these societies live the ultimate life quality obtained by using the modern science and technology while some of them cannot meet their basic needs. The biggest reason of this difference between the life qualities is the economical differences. It is a known fact that societies with strong economy have higher life quality while societies with weak economy have lower life quality. Another fact is that the life qualities of all societies have increased with differences in terms of speed and proportion up to now. However, energy problems and thereof global warming problems that emerged in the last quarter of the twentieth century and reached to the twenty first century pose a thread by preventing people in economically developed counties to lead their life at the obtained level and underdeveloped societies to reach the level of developed societies at the least. Energy will be used less than yesterday due to the fact that the amount of energy based on conventional resources which we mostly depend on today will be lower than yesterday in the future. It will also be used less than yesterday as a necessity in order to solve global warming problems caused by present energy trend and to increase and make the life qualities of people homogeneous. In this context, all of our colleagues serving in the field of HVAC engineering should carry out comprehensive studies in all fields and parts of HVAC engineering that range from theory to training and establish intellectual sharing forums to provide interiorization of this fact. Therefore, the main theme of the conference has been chosen as ENERGY: LESS THAN YESTERDAY in every sense. Teskon 2011 supports original studies in all fields of Installation Engineering and aims to provide less use of energy which will be less than yesterday in the future by preserving and/or increasing our life quality, in other words to create more by using less. PREVIOUS TESKON CONGRESSES The 1. National Installation Congress and Exhibition April 15-17 1993 Balçova Termal Facilities iZMiR Registered Delegate: 491 Total Participant: 900 Number Of Session: 11 Annunciation: 38 Panel: 3 - Introduction, Responsibilities, Functions and Legal Status of Professional Installation Engineering
- The relation between the designer, producer, applicator, inspector and user in the installation engineering ; the coordination among the disciplines
- Training of Installation Engineering
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 48 The 2. National Installation Congress and Exhibition October 10-14 1995 Efes Convention Centre iZMiR Registered Delegate: 600 Total Participant: 950 Number Of Session: 21 Annunciation: 61 Panel: 4 - Standards and Structure Codes
- The sector-specific problems in the heating- cooling-conditioning and ventilation
- Problems of the installation projecting engineering and Computerized Installation Introduction
- Installation Engineering Definition
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 63 The 3. National Installation Congress and Exhibition November 20-23 1997 Efes Convention Centre iZMiR Registered Delegate: 671 Total Participant: 1000 Number Of Session: 18 Annunciation: 57 Panel: 3 - Current Position of the Material, Equipment, Industry and Installation Engineers in the Customs Uni-on Process
- The view of the Ministries, Local Administrative Offices, Chambers and Associations to the regulations relevant to the Installation Engineering.
- Engineering Ethic
Morning Meeting: 3 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 76 The 4. National Installation Congress and Exhibition November 04-07 1999 Efes Convention Centre iZMiR Registered Delegate: 918 Total Participant: 2000 Number Of Session: 18 Annunciation: 55 Panel: 2 - Personnel Accreditation in Installation Engineering
- The current problems of the producers in relevant with the installation materials and equipment; examination, audit and standardization of import and export and the definition of the country policies applied in such matter
Training Course: 4 Morning Meeting: 3 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 74 The 5. National Installation Congress and Exhibition October 03-06 2001 Efes Convention Centre iZMiR Registered Delegate: 840 Total Participant: 1600 Number Of Session: 12 Annunciation: 38 Panel : 2 - The current handicaps exposed in scope of Structure Audit Regulation and Application
- The profession and certification in the installation engineering
Training Course: 4 Seminar: 1 - The foundations and design of geothermal energy direct heating system
Morning Meeting: 2 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 102 The 6. National Installation Congress and Exhibition October 15-18 2003 Kültürpark Fuar Alanı iZMiR Registered Delegate: 1085 Total Participant: More Than 1900 Number Of Session: 13 Annunciation: 39 Panel: 3- The reflections of Construction Inspection law on the Installation Engineering
- Adaptation works of Installation Engineering and Technical Legislations in the process of EU
- Unfair competition, Professional behaviour and Ethic in Installation Engineering
Course: 3 Seminar: 6 - The foundations and design of geothermal energy direct heating system
- Samples of HVAC Design
- Building Automation
- Sanitary System Technology in 2000s
- Using Natural gas in the Industry
- International product Accreditation
Workshop: 1 - Installation Engineering Study in Universities
Forum: 1 Morning Meeting: 2 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 102 The 7. National Installation Congress and Exhibition November 23-26 2005 Kültürpark Fuar Alanı iZMiR Registered Delegate: 1460 Total Participant: More Than 3000 Number Of Session: 13 Annunciation: 40 Panel: 2 - Authorized/Capable /Professional Technical Staff Law and Occupational Recognition
- Current status of Installation Engineering in the process of EU negotiations
Course: 3 Seminar: 4 - Geothermal energy -2005
- Natural gas Use in Industry and Houses: Design and Applications
- Analyses of Individual and Central Systems in scope of the Heating & Cooling Systems
- Earthquake Safety in mechanical Installations
Conference: 1 - The European Uni-on Standards and Turkish Standards in relevant with the Installation Engineering in EU Process
Morning Meeting: 3 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 211 The 8. National Installation Congress and Exhibition October 25-28 2007 MMO Tepekule Congress and Exhibition Centre/iZMiR Main Theme Health Life Volumes for Healthy Cities Registered Delegate: 1529 Total Participant: 3200 Number of Session: 39 Annunciation: 98 Panel: 3 - R&D Works executed in the field of Installation, Production and Inspection Processes of the Construction
- Accreditation in Installation Engineering and Education
Course: 11 Seminar: 8- Producing electric using geothermal energy
- Using natural gas in the industry and houses
- Design of Waste Water Installation in the Buildings
- Installation and Design works of hygienic places in the hospitals
- Operational Sufficiency (IQ), Transmittance Sufficiency (OQ) and Performance Sufficiency Tests of air conditioner systems used in the clean room and surgery rooms
- Energy efficiency and energy effective designs
- Natural Cooling
- Communication and Personal Improvement
Forum: 2 - Fire Regulation - 2007
- Project Design and Format
Morning Meeting: 2 Exhibition Participant Corporate Bodies: 130 The 9. National Installation Congress and Exhibition May 06-09 2009 MMO Tepekule Congress and Exhibition Centre - iZMiR Main Theme Energy Performance in the Buildings Registered Delegate: 1367 Total Participant: 3800 Number Of Session: 45 Annunciation: 127 Panel: 1 - The current and future status of energy in Turkey, Rules and Regulations in relevant with the Energy Efficiency
Course: 15 Seminar: 8 - Geothermal Energy
- Energy Performance in Natural Gas
- Tall Buildings
- Fundamental planning related to taking benefit from the grey water depending on the rain water collection
- Conditioning and ventilation in the hospitals
- Cooling water and Reverse Osmosis Technique
- Building Automation Management Systems – Application Techniques and Requirements considering the changing energy policies
- Green Building
- Pumps and System efficiency
- Water strokes in Installations and Pipe Lines
- Verbal Communication
Symposium: 5 - Physical condition of Building
- Calorific Comfort
- Indoor air quality
- Energy performance in the buildings
- Cooling Technologies
